Daily errands require a drive of approximately 22 km to the nearest supermarket. For medical care, the closest hospital is about 24 km away. Access to this estate is primarily via private transportation. The nearest supermarket is 22 km away, and a pharmacy is 16 km. The hospital and an electric vehicle charging station are located approximately 24 km away. The airport is 27 km away as the crow flies, representing a reasonable travel distance. Beaches like Playa de Bolonia are accessible within 16 km. Public transport options are limited in this rural area, making a car indispensable for daily commutes and accessing services.

Several beaches are located in the vicinity, including Playa de Bolonia (16 km), Playa de Getares (17 km), and Playa de El Chinarral (18 km), offering opportunities for relaxation and water sports. Golf enthusiasts will find three courses approximately 36 km away: La Hacienda Links Golf Resort, Alcadeisa Links, and Montenmedio Golf & Country Club.
